Description

Derbyshire County Council is seeking to commission a service to provide creative mentors for Derbyshire Children in Care and any other child or young person that falls within the scope of extended duties of the Virtual School from Reception to Year 13. The in-person mentoring service will be required regionally to Derbyshire and nationwide (within England) where children/young people are placed in other local authorities. The Virtual School requires the Provider to have the capacity of up to 65 children/young people receiving support for up to one term at any one time. The Provider will utilise a primary provider delivery model and will be responsible for managing the creative mentor service and network of mentors, taking the concept of the existing mentoring model to meet the needs of both children and young people in education and those who are at risk of suspension or permanent exclusion. (It should be noted that this contract may be affected by Local Government Reorganisation (LGR). In accordance with Schedule 8 of the Procurement Act 2023, this contract may be novated to a successor council or otherwise modified to reflect the requirements of any new council arrangements arising from LGR. The exact nature of any modification or novation cannot be determined at this time, but such changes will be managed under both the Procurement Act 2023 and the contractual provisions)
